The SI5338L-B04326-GMR is a specific model of integrated circuit chip manufactured by Silicon Labs. It is a highly versatile clock generator and jitter attenuator chip that offers several advantages and can be applied in various scenarios. Some of the advantages and application scenarios of the SI5338L-B04326-GMR chip are:Advantages: 1. High Performance: The chip provides excellent clock generation and jitter attenuation capabilities, ensuring high-quality and reliable clock signals. 2. Flexibility: It offers a wide range of programmable features, allowing users to configure the chip according to their specific requirements. 3. Low Jitter: The chip effectively reduces jitter, which is crucial for maintaining signal integrity and minimizing data errors. 4. Multiple Outputs: It supports multiple clock outputs, enabling the distribution of synchronized clock signals to various components or subsystems. 5. Power Efficiency: The chip is designed to operate with low power consumption, making it suitable for power-sensitive applications.Application Scenarios: 1. Communications Systems: The SI5338L-B04326-GMR chip can be used in various communication systems, such as routers, switches, and network equipment, to generate and distribute clock signals with low jitter. 2. Data Centers: It is suitable for data center applications where precise clock synchronization is essential for high-speed data transmission and processing. 3. Industrial Automation: The chip can be utilized in industrial automation systems, including programmable logic controllers (PLCs) and robotics, to provide accurate clock signals for synchronization and timing control. 4. Test and Measurement Equipment: It is commonly used in test and measurement instruments, such as oscilloscopes and signal generators, to generate stable and synchronized clock signals for accurate measurements. 5. Consumer Electronics: The chip can be employed in various consumer electronic devices, including set-top boxes, gaming consoles, and audio/video equipment, to generate clock signals for synchronization and timing purposes.These are just a few examples of the advantages and application scenarios of the SI5338L-B04326-GMR integrated circuit chip. The chip's versatility and performance make it suitable for a wide range of applications where precise clock generation and synchronization are required.
